A mixture of N-[5-chloro-4-(1-methylindol-3-yl)pyrimidin-2-yl]-N′-(2-dimethylamino-ethyl)-2-methoxy-N′-methyl-5-nitrobenzene-1,4-diamine (Intermediate 98, 553 mg, 1.08 mmol), iron (363 mg, 6.51 mmol) and NH4Cl (43.5 mg, 0.81 mmol) in ethanol (23 mL) and water (7.67 mL) were heated at reflux for 1.5 h. The mixture was then cooled and concentrated in vacuo. The resulting residue was dissolved in CH2Cl2 (100 mL) and CH3OH (10 mL) and this mixture was stirred for 0.25 h and then filtered. The filter cake was washed with further CH2Cl2 and CH3OH and the combined organics were dried (MgSO4) and concentrated in vacuo. Purification by FCC, eluting with 0-5% methanolic ammonia in CH2Cl2 provided a solid. This solid was dissolved in diethyl ether and a small amount of brown precipitate was removed by filtration. The filtrate was concentrated in vacuo to give the title compound (409 mg, 79%) as a brown glass; 1H NMR: (CDCl3) 2.26 (6H, s), 2.38-2.43 (2H, m), 2.68 (3H, s), 2.94-2.98 (2H, m), 3.84 (3H, s), 3.91 (3H, s), 6.71 (1H, s), 7.26-7.36 (2H, m), 7.40 (1H, d), 7.63 (1H, s), 8.09 (1H, s), 8.21 (1H, s), 8.33 (1H, s), 8.67 (1H, d); m/z: ES+ MH+ 480.32.
